  1. Loretta Caroline Rose Minghella OBE (born 4 March 1962) is a British academic administrator and former charity executive. Since 2021, she has served as Master of Clare College, Cambridge, her alma mater.

  3. Loretta Minghella OBE, a former Church Estates Commissioner and Christian Aid Chief Executive, was installed as the 44th Master of Clare College in October 2021. She is the first woman to hold the position and will lead the College through its 50th anniversary of women's admission and 700th anniversary.
